Meaning
OLED Lighting Panels are flat light sources that consist of multiple layers of organic materials sandwiched between two electrodes. When an electric current is applied, the organic layers emit light through a process called electroluminescence. These panels offer numerous advantages over traditional lighting technologies, including high energy efficiency, thin form factor, flexibility, and excellent color reproduction. They are widely used in various applications such as architectural lighting, automotive lighting, display panels, and more.

Market Restraints
- High Manufacturing Costs: The manufacturing process of OLED Lighting Panels involves complex technologies and materials, leading to relatively high production costs. This factor hampers their widespread adoption, particularly in price-sensitive markets.
- Limited Lifespan: OLED Lighting Panels have a limited lifespan compared to traditional lighting technologies, mainly due to material degradation over time. This aspect may pose a challenge in applications that require long-term durability.
- Competition from LED Lighting: LED (Light Emitting Diode) lighting technology is a major competitor to OLED Lighting Panels. LED lighting has witnessed significant advancements and offers a cost-effective alternative to OLED lighting in many applications.

Regional Analysis
The OLED Lighting Panels market is geographically segmented into North America,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, and the Middle East and Africa. Currently, Asia Pacific dominates the market due to the presence of major OLED panel manufacturers in countries like South Korea and Japan. Europe and North America are also significant markets, driven by the increasing adoption of energy-efficient lighting solutions in these regions. The market in Latin America and the Middle East and Africa is expected to witness steady growth due to the rising awareness of OLED Lighting Panels and infrastructure development.
